Emerging Trends in Community Economic Development

The Community Economic Development sector is witnessing significant shifts in trends, driven by policy changes, market dynamics, and evolving community needs. A key trend is the increased focus on inclusive economic growth, with initiatives aimed at reducing income inequality and promoting opportunities for low- to moderate-income individuals. The Community Development Block Grant (CDBG) program, a primary funding source for community development projects, is being leveraged to support these efforts. The CDBG program requires that projects meet specific national objectives, such as benefiting low- to moderate-income persons or preventing or eliminating slums or blight.

Another emerging trend is the integration of community development initiatives with other sectors, such as education and healthcare, to create comprehensive and sustainable community solutions. For instance, community development projects are incorporating workforce development programs, financial literacy training, and access to healthcare services to address the multifaceted needs of community residents. The USDA Rural Development Grant is one example of a funding opportunity that supports such holistic approaches in rural areas.

Operational Challenges and Capacity Requirements

Community Economic Development projects face unique operational challenges, including the need for specialized staff with expertise in areas such as economic development, real estate development, and community engagement. The delivery challenge of securing suitable properties for community development projects is a significant constraint. Moreover, navigating the complex regulatory environment, including compliance with the CDBG program's national objectives and ensuring Section 3 compliance, can be daunting for grantees.

To overcome these challenges, organizations must develop the necessary capacity, including staffing, technical expertise, and financial management systems. Partnership development grants can play a critical role in supporting capacity-building efforts, enabling organizations to leverage resources and expertise to deliver successful projects.

Risk Management and Eligibility

Grantees must be aware of the eligibility barriers and compliance traps associated with Community Economic Development funding. Ineligible activities, such as those that do not meet the CDBG program's national objectives, can jeopardize funding. Ensuring compliance with federal regulations, such as those related to fair housing and environmental review, is also crucial. The risk of non-compliance can be mitigated by implementing robust internal controls and seeking technical assistance when needed.

Measuring Success

The success of Community Economic Development projects is measured by their impact on the community, including outcomes such as job creation, housing units developed or rehabilitated, and improvements in public facilities. Grantees are required to report on key performance indicators, such as the number of persons served and the benefits achieved. The CDBG program's reporting requirements, including the submission of annual performance reports, help to ensure accountability and transparency.

Q: What types of projects are eligible for Community Development Block Grants? A: Eligible projects include those that benefit low- to moderate-income persons, prevent or eliminate slums or blight, or meet other urgent community needs. Examples include affordable housing development, job creation initiatives, and public infrastructure improvements. Q: How can organizations build the capacity to successfully implement Community Economic Development projects? A: Organizations can build capacity by investing in staffing, technical expertise, and financial management systems. Partnership development grants and technical assistance programs can also provide critical support. Q: What are the key compliance risks associated with Community Development Block Grants? A: Key compliance risks include failure to meet national objectives, non-compliance with federal regulations, and inadequate record-keeping. Grantees must implement robust internal controls and seek technical assistance to mitigate these risks.
